3) Cooling system requirements
Safety
Coolant hoses See Fig. 6.
NOTE: Aluminium tubes with an inner diameter of 25 mm (0.98 in.)
can be used instead of longer hoses. These must have a
bulge (1) in order to prevent coolant hoses working loose.
Note as well that this will double the number of hose clips
required!
- Temperature resistance, min. 125 °C (257 °F)
- Pressure durability: min. 5 bar (72 psi)
- Inner diameter: 25 mm (1“)
- Bending radius: min. 175 mm (6.89 in.) (except moulded hoses)
- Material: 100 % resistant to glycol, antifreeze and ozone.

WARNING
Non-compliance can result in serious injuries or death!
The cooling system must be designed so that the op-
erating limits are not exceeded.
To minimize flow resistance, use radiators that have
both a parallel flow and have a low flow resistance. A
prime example would be the GENUINE-ROTAX radia-
tors. Be sure to use short hoses and pipelines.

NOTICE
All components of the cooling system must be suitably
secured.

NOTICE
Hoses exposed to direct heat radiation from the ex-
haust system, must be suitably protected with heat-re-
sistant protection tubes, for example.
